For how many days can the Rajya Sabha delay a Money Bill?

  1. A
    Indefinite period
  2. B
    6 months
  3. C
    30 days
  4. D
    14 days

Solution & Step-by-step Explanation

Under Article 109 of the Indian Constitution, the Rajya Sabha has limited powers regarding Money Bills. It can withhold or delay a Money Bill for a maximum period of 14 days, after which the bill is deemed to have been passed by both houses.
